Doc's Famous Chili

  1. Mix the ground beef and chorizo loosely and brown.
  2. Add the garlic and onion toward the end of the browning so as not to overcook.
  3. Drain.
  4. In large dutch oven, mix the soup, paste, water, vinegar and spices.
  5. Mix well.
  6. Once mixed, add the meat mixture and remaining veggies.
  7. Mix well again.
  8. Add the beans to the mixture, stirring gently so as not to smash them.
  9. Simmer covered on medium for 30 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  10. If it starts to get too thick, additional water may be added to a consistency of your liking.
  11. May serve with cornbread, tortilla chips, rice, etc -- Top with shredded cheddar.
  12. *Variation*: May replace simmering on stove top for 6-8 hours in a slow cooker.

ground beef, chorizo sausage, kidney beans, chili beans, tomato soup, tomato, water, corn, chili powder, cayenne pepper, brown sugar, garlic, white vinegar, onion, jalapeno peppers
